What is the Spooktacular STEM Activity?

The Spooktacular STEM Activity

This Halloween-themed STEM activity combines science, creativity, and a touch of spooky fun to create a memorable experience for children. It involves transforming ping-pong balls into eerie-looking eyeballs using Sharpie markers and creating a bubbling, colorful reaction using everyday household items. Here's how it works:

What materials do we need and how should we prepare them?

Materials Needed:

Beyond the simple shopping list, prepare materials with attention to safety, accessibility, and learning potential. Keep Sharpie markers and food coloring in a supervised, central spot; pre-cut or pre-open any packaging for younger children; and consider placing the cauldron on a stable tray to contain spills. For children under 3, substitute ping-pong balls with larger foam balls to reduce choking risk. Provide child-sized measuring spoons or cups so children can practice measurement.   • Ping-pong balls
  • Sharpie markers (assorted colors)
  • Mini plastic cauldron (available at dollar stores)
  • Baking soda
  • White vinegar
  • Food coloring (assorted colors)
  • Protective eyewear (optional for added safety)

How do I lead the steps so children learn through inquiry?

Steps:

Turn each procedural step into a learning opportunity. Before decorating, invite children to predict what colors will mix when drops of vinegar-colored 'potions' touch the baking soda. During measurement, ask one child to estimate then measure so peers can compare. While the vinegar reacts, encourage observation: who notices the most bubbles? Capture children’s observations with a simple chart or a teacher-led photo sequence to review later. These small practices promote scientific thinking: forming hypotheses, observing outcomes, recording results, and reflecting.   • Begin by having the children decorate the ping-pong balls with Sharpie markers to resemble creepy, colorful eyeballs. This activity allows them to express their creativity and fine motor skills as they draw various eye designs.
  • In the mini plastic cauldron, add about one cup of baking soda. This step introduces kids to measurement and teaches them to follow a simple set of instructions.
  • Drop a few drops of food coloring into the cauldron. Let the children choose their favorite colors, encouraging decision-making and creativity.
  • Now comes the exciting part: have the children pour white vinegar into the cauldron. As the vinegar reacts with the baking soda, it creates a bubbling and fizzing reaction. This is where the "magic" happens. The kids will be fascinated by the chemical reaction, and they can even mix the colors to create their very own "potions."

What skills and learning goals does this activity support?

Skills Developed

This activity supports multiple developmental domains when facilitated intentionally. Cognitive reasoning and emergent scientific literacy grow as children predict and watch chemical reactions. Fine motor and bilateral coordination develop while decorating and manipulating tools. Language and expressive skills expand when children explain their drawings and describe observations; use open-ended prompts ('What happened when we added vinegar?') to scaffold richer responses. Social-emotional skills appear when children negotiate turns for pouring and celebrate peers’ designs. Participating in the Spooktacular STEM Activity offers children an array of valuable skills and learning opportunities:

  • Fine Motor Skills: Decorating the ping-pong balls with Sharpie markers requires precision and control, helping children improve their fine motor skills. This skill is crucial for tasks like writing, drawing, and handling small objects.
  • Creativity: The activity encourages children to unleash their creativity as they design unique eyeballs. Creative expression is essential for cognitive #development and problem-solving.
  • Math and Measurement: Measuring and adding the right amount of baking soda is a simple introduction to mathematical concepts and measurement. This hands-on experience can make math more enjoyable and tangible for children.
  • Science Exploration: The chemical reaction between baking soda and vinegar is a mini science experiment. It introduces kids to the concept of cause and effect, helping them understand the basics of chemistry.
  • Decision-Making: Allowing children to choose their own food coloring colors promotes decision-making skills. This autonomy is important for building confidence and self-reliance.
  • Engagement: The bubbling and fizzing reaction of the mixture captures the children's attention and fosters an interest in science. This kind of hands-on learning is engaging and memorable.
  • Teamwork: If this activity is done in a group setting, it promotes cooperation and teamwork. Children can take turns decorating the ping-pong balls, measuring ingredients, and observing the chemical reaction together.image in article Spooktacular STEM Activity: Halloween Fun for Kids
